### Dataset Summary
The AudioSet ontology is a collection of sound events organized in a hierarchy. The ontology covers a wide range of everyday sounds, from human and animal sounds, to natural and environmental sounds, to musical and miscellaneous sounds.
**This repository only includes audio files for DCASE 2022 - Task 3**
### Supported Tasks and Leaderboards
- `audio-classification`: The dataset can be used to train a model for Sound Event Detection/Localization.
**The recordings only includes the single channel audio. For Localization tasks, it will required to apply RIR information**

### Data Splits
This dataset only includes audio file from the unbalance train list.
The data comprises two splits: weak labels and strong labels.
